Top Database Optimization Secrets
Top Database Optimization Secrets
Blog Article
Up coming, design and make a totally customized database application using SQL programming code to meet all of the data requests that small business management and advertising and marketing have expressed. The last task for a database developer to complete when creating a new database is program implementation and analysis.
As soon as you’ve signed up for Knack, you can access your tables by clicking on the “Knowledge” button in the highest still left of your Builder (inside your new undertaking):
Having said that, you may want to make tables that has a 1:1 partnership less than a particular set of situation. When you've got a field with optional information, for example “description,” that may be blank for a lot of the records, you can move every one of the descriptions into their particular desk, removing empty space and increasing database performance.
A library wouldn’t prosper without having continual treatment. The final phase will involve ongoing routine maintenance, checking the database’s performance, and generating adjustments as necessary. This incorporates duties like backing up information, addressing safety considerations, and optimizing the procedure for ongoing effectiveness.
Atomicity: All portions of a transaction are executed completely and productively, or else all the transaction fails.
With a reputable database design Instrument like check here Lucidchart, a very well-designed database gives people usage of important information and facts.
Users can map fields from their facts resources to fields within their Knack databases, enabling them to quickly populate their databases with existing details and begin applying Knack’s capabilities for knowledge administration and Assessment.
Interactions: Proven between tables utilizing foreign keys, which hyperlink info points throughout tables, reflecting the connections involving sets in mathematical relations.
In addition they have to be managed and monitored often. On the other hand, outsourcing database development services can assist your Corporation save on charges.
Hardware Optimization: Ensure your database server has sufficient processing ability, memory, and storage ability to handle your info quantity and workload.
We can easily’t delete or update a row from REFERENCED RELATION if the worth of REFERENCED ATTRIBUTE is Utilized in the worth of REFERENCING ATTRIBUTE. e.g. if we try and delete a tuple from Department obtaining BRANCH_CODE ‘CS’, it can cause an error simply because ‘CS’ is referenced by BRANCH_CODE of STUDENT, but if we try to delete the row from Department with BRANCH_CODE CV, It will likely be deleted as the value is not really been employed by referencing relation. It may be handled by the next approach:
Each individual entity can perhaps Use a relationship with every other one particular, but All those relationships are typically one of 3 forms:
A redundant relationship is one that is expressed over the moment. Commonly, you could get rid of among the list of relationships without dropping any significant information and facts. As an example, if an entity “pupils” provides a direct romantic relationship with An additional identified as “lecturers” but also features a connection with academics indirectly via “classes,” you’d want to eliminate the relationship between “learners” and “teachers.
Rule 1: The information rule – All facts in a relational database is represented logically in tables (relations).